>I would create a graphical menu with two hovers like this >http://meyerweb.com/eric/css/edge/popups/demo2.html > >So I assigned it to this http://test.2m-design.net/cbj/ and it fits in >firefox, but it doesn't in internet explorer or opera, and i've no idea >what I'd to change ... >[...] > The html-validator [1] says the page has 2 ending tags too much (</link> and </meta>; no need for that [2]), and is missing an </a> ending tag. After repairing that, is IE doing better? (I hope, but while it is IE, no garantee! > feel free to come back.)
